Find the area under the graph of f over [-2,2] f(x)={4-x^2, if x<0 4, if x>0

OpenStudy (lukecrayonz):

Sorry, \[4 if x \ge 0\]

OpenStudy (lukecrayonz):

I got 9.3, not sure where I went wrong.

OpenStudy (btaylor):

It looks as if you will need to set up 2 separate integrals. First, integrate the top function (for x<0) on [-2,0]. --> 16/3 Then, add it to the integral of the bottom part on [0,2]. --> 8 Your exact answer is 40/3, or 13.333333333333...
